In today’s fast-paced design culture, stress and overthinking block creativity. This hands-on session shows how presence and play improve focus, build emotional capacity, and support psychological safety—unlocking fresh ideas and better team communication. Through grounding practices and LEGO® Serious Play®, you’ll explore how using the body as a compass reduces pressure, prevents burnout, and makes creative work easier and more engaging.
Main takeaways:
• Learn grounding techniques for clarity and emotional safety.
• Use play to unlock new ideas and reduce overthinking.
• Explore LEGO® Serious Play® to strengthen team communication, collaboration, and psychological safety.
• Gain practical tools to regulate your body, avoid burnout, and stay calm, creative, and connected in your daily work.
• Learn simple exercises you can adapt in your team’s creative sessions to improve co-creation and communication.

About Elisabet
Elisabet is a Senior UX Designer, Mentor, and Facilitator in Creativity, Innovation, and Well-being, with over 10 years of experience in product design, user research, and creative facilitation across startups, government, enterprise, and corporate wellness environments.
She guides individuals and teams to think clearly, collaborate better, and solve complex challenges creatively through design, mindfulness, and play (LEGO® Serious Play®).
She currently works for the Government of Alberta and is the founder of Designfulness™, a holistic approach that brings presence, creativity, and human connection back into how we live and work, supporting communication, collaboration, and better decision-making in complex systems.
